Corporate Briefs

Goodlass Nerolac net leaps

Goodlass Nerolac Paints Ltd has posted a 67.24 per cent rise in net profit at Rs 28.33 crore during the third quarter ended December 31 compared with Rs 16.94 crore in the year-ago period. The company?s income from operations rose to Rs 254.89 crore from Rs 207.53 crore in the same quarter a year ago. For the nine-month period ended December 31, the company's net profit rose to Rs 73.07 crore from Rs 44.65 crore in the same period last year, while its income from operations rose to Rs 674.52 crore from Rs 578.84 crore.

Shree Cement

Shree Cement has achieved a 111 per cent rise in net profit for the nine-month period ended December 31 at Rs 59.42 crore against Rs 28.21 crore in the corresponding period last year. In the third quarter of this fiscal, the company has achieved a net profit of Rs 16.49 crore against Rs 12.06 crore in the corresponding quarter last year.

Monnet Ispat

Monnet Ispat Limited has recorded a 276 per cent jump in net profit to Rs 31.54 crore in the third quarter ended December 31 from Rs 8.38 crore in the year-ago period. Its turnover is Rs 212.47 crore compared with Rs 62.65 crore in the year-ago period, an increase of about 239 per cent.

KPIT Cummins

KPIT Cummins Infosystems Ltd has reported a 94.6 per cent growth in net profit at Rs 7.41 crore for the third quarter ended December 2004. Consolidated revenues rose 85.12 per cent at Rs 62.57 crore. In the April-December period, consolidated net profit rose to Rs 20.56 crore compared with Rs 9.79 crore in the same period last year.

Oudh Sugar

Oudh Sugar Mills has posted a net profit of Rs 4.24 crore for the half-year ended December 31 against a loss of Rs 42.66 lakh in the year-ago period. The turnover was Rs 156.9 crore compared with Rs 161.8 crore in the corresponding half of the previous year.

BOC India

BOC India has posted Rs 18.23-crore profit before tax and extraordinary items for the quarter ended December 31, showing a growth of more than 300 per cent over the year-ago period. The net profit after tax is Rs 12.01 crore. Turnover at Rs 110.35 crore for the quarter grew by 38 per cent over the same period last year.

Balmer Lawrie

Balmer Lawrie has posted a 40 per cent growth in net profit at Rs 19.98 crore for the nine months ended December 31 compared with Rs 14.24 crore in the corresponding period last fiscal. The total income has gone up from Rs 712 crore to Rs 746 crore.

Aztec profit

Aztec Software has posted a profit after tax of Rs 4.65 crore in the third quarter against Rs 20 lakh in the year-ago period. The revenue was Rs 25.59 crore compared with Rs 10.42 crore in the same period last year.
